Start a new document with
these settings:
Width = 500
Height = 400
Raster Layer Checked
White Background
Checked
Pick one of the pearls in the
PSP file, copy (CTRL+C) it and paste (CTRL+V)
into your blank document.
Resize your pearl by 25% Smart
Size.
Now you can minimize or close the
original pearls_mdh file so you can use it
later.
Go to Effects...Plugins...MurA's
Filter Meister and apply the settings below.

NOTE: So now
you want to try a different pearl or diamond
or whatever kind of shape. Easy...
The only settings you'll really have to fool
around with are: the Number, Shift X
and Shift Y settings. The smaller the
shape, the higher the Number setting should
be, making sure that the shapes are just
touching each other. But I encourage
you to play around with all the settings
because it's just plain fun.
